华为HN8145XR与K662c光纤组网
华为OptiXstar HN8145XR
华为OptiXstar HN8145XR是一款华为FTTR全光家庭解决方案的主FTTR,通过XG-PON或非对称10G EPON技术实现用户的超宽带接入,为用户提供千兆双频Wi-Fi 6及下行光口
- 用户侧接口
1电话+4GE+1USB+2.4G&5G Wi-Fi 6+1光口 - 真千兆Wi-Fi
新一代Wi-Fi 6 无线技术,支持2X2 MIMO (2.4GHz&5GHz)及160MHz频宽,速率可达3000Mbps - 万兆上行
万兆上行接入,与从FTTR配合使用,实现光纤到房间,实现每个房间网络真千兆 - 无缝漫游
支持不同FTTR之间切换,业务不中断,漫游切换时间<50ms> - 一键加速
可实现直播、视频等60+APP识别,并一键加速 - 一键管理
可通过APP进行远程网络可视,一键优化,家长管理等智能运维功能
网上淘一台是北京联通光猫,北京没有LOID注册 本地用不起下面补全shell改地区与改PON接口,可以搭配K662c、K662R、K662D、K662P、K662w.总数不超过16台AP
1.补全shell
- 恢复出厂设置
- 进光猫后台关闭防火墙
- ONT工具与补全文件: 点我 V5使能
注:操作步骤,光猫灯全闪-全灭-重启,点升级-浏览补全shell-启动-灯全灭-重启
2.打开Telnet+IP
cmd telnet 192.168.1.1 #回车 root adminHW #无显示
登入后继续输
su shell cd /mnt/jffs2 ls
显示如下则说明shell补全成功
操作前打个包先
cd /mnt/jffs2 #打开jffs2文件夹 tar -czf jffs2bak.tar.gz * #压缩jffs2文件夹为jffs2bak.tar.gz tftp -p -r jffs2bak.tar.gz 192.168.1.2 #下载保存本地,tftp服务器自己搭
3.改地区
包customize文件下找到自己对应地区文件以四川联通为例hw_default_sccu.xml拷贝一份
升级固件命令
WAP>load pack by tftp svrip 192.168.1.2 remotefile HN8145XR_V500R021C00SPC150_china_all.bin #192.168.1.2改为自己IP 重要:请耐心等待 TFTP 进度条 过100%后 自动消失(一定要更新二次 , 这样主、备分区版本才一致) WAP>display version WAP>reset
(一定要更新二次 , 这样主、备分区版本才一致)
打开华为配置加解密工具
查询<X_HW_WebUserInfo NumberOfInstances="2"> #改为NumberOfInstances="3"
添加自己想用的超级帐号密码
<X_HW_WebUserInfoInstance InstanceID="2" UserName="abc" Password="abcd123" UserLevel="0" Enable="1" ModifyPasswordFlag="0" />
光猫修改[连接数] 的方法
查询<X_HW_AccessLimit Mode 修改为 <X_HW_AccessLimit Mode="Off" TotalTerminalNumber="0" />
强制转注册界面
查询<X_HW_PSIXmlReset ResetFlag="1" /> #改为以下代码 <X_HW_UserInfo UserName="" UserId="" Status="0" Limit="10" Times="0" Result="1" X_HW_InformStatus="0" X_HW_AcsCnnctSatus="0"/>
对外端口不要打开 HTTPWanEnable FTPWanEnable TELNETWanEnable
查询<AclServices HTTPLanEnable="1" #改为以下代码 <AclServices HTTPLanEnable="1" HTTPWanEnable="0" FTPLanEnable="1" FTPWanEnable="0" TELNETLanEnable="1" TELNETWanEnable="0" SSHLanEnable="0" SSHWanEnable="0" HTTPPORT="80" FTPPORT="21" TELNETPORT="23" SSHPORT="22" HTTPWifiEnable="1" TELNETWifiEnable="0">
保存-加密-复制一份改名为hw_ctree.xml与hw_ctree_bak.xml
上传配置
tftp -g -r hw_ctree.xml 192.168.1.2 tftp -g -r hw_ctree_bak.xml 192.168.1.2
无上传权限以下操作:开启root权限
touch /mnt/jffs2/Equip.sh #重启后再上传HN8145XR可用,K662C别尝试会砖 rm /mnt/jffs2/Equip.sh #重启,关闭root权限
4.修改接入PON类型
打开hw_boardinfo hw_boardinfo.bak 是明文的不要加、解密
tftp -p -r hw_boardinfo 192.168.1.2 tftp -p -r hw_boardinfo.bak 192.168.1.2
打开HW Dollar2工具修改以下几条代码以XGPON为例
XGPON模式:
obj.id = "0x00000001" ; obj.value = "5"; obj.id = "0x0000001b" ; obj.value = "SCCU"; obj.id = "0x0000001d" ; obj.value = "5"; obj.id = "0x00000059" ; obj.value = "5";
10G EPON模式:
obj.id = "0x00000001" ; obj.value = "6"; obj.id = "0x0000001b" ; obj.value = "BJUNICOM"; obj.id = "0x0000001d" ; obj.value = "3"; obj.id = "0x00000059" ; obj.value = "6";
XGS-PON上行下行对等模式:
obj.id = "0x00000001" ; obj.value = "7"; obj.id = "0x0000001b" ; obj.value = "BJUNICOM"; obj.id = "0x0000001d" ; obj.value = "5"; obj.id = "0x00000059" ; obj.value = "7";
10G PON双模自适应
XGPON/10G EPON(未插光纤默认XGPON)
obj.id = "0x00000001" ; obj.value = "12"; obj.id = "0x0000001d" ; obj.value = "5"; obj.id = "0x00000059" ; obj.value = "5";
10G EPON/XGPON(未插光纤默认10G EPON)
obj.id = "0x00000001" ; obj.value = "12"; obj.id = "0x0000001d" ; obj.value = "3"; obj.id = "0x00000059" ; obj.value = "6";
在SU命令下面,直接输入相关命令就可以更改光口模式
SU_WAP>set upport mode 5 upportid 0x102001 注:修改为XGPON模式命令 SU_WAP>set upport mode 6 upportid 0x102001 注:修改为10G EPON模式命令 SU_WAP>set upport mode 12 upportid 0x102001 注:修改为XGPON/10GEPON自适应模式命令(未测)
接入模式切为PON 只当光猫使用 :默认为GPON光猫,Epon路线需要改模式代码,切换AP模式默认为3 固件版本V500R020开始多了一行59代码
GPON模式:
obj.id = "0x00000001" ; obj.value = "1"; obj.id = "0x0000001d" ; obj.value = "1"; obj.id = "0x00000059" ; obj.value = "1";
EPON模式:
obj.id = "0x00000001" ; obj.value = "2"; obj.id = "0x0000001d" ; obj.value = "1"; obj.id = "0x00000059" ; obj.value = "2";
不同运营界面需要修改的1a、1b和31三条数据参考下面:
华为界面:
obj.id = "0x0000001a" ; obj.value = "COMMON"; obj.id = "0x0000001b" ; obj.value = "COMMON"; obj.id = "0x00000031" ; obj.value = "NOCHOOSE";
联通界面:
obj.id = "0x0000001a" ; obj.value = "COMMON"; obj.id = "0x0000001b" ; obj.value = "SCCU"; obj.id = "0x00000031" ; obj.value = "CHOOSE_UNICOM2";
移动界面:
obj.id = "0x0000001a" ; obj.value = "CMCC"; obj.id = "0x0000001b" ; obj.value = "CMCC_RMS"; obj.id = "0x00000031" ; obj.value = "CHOOSE_CMCC_RMS";
电信界面:
obj.id = "0x0000001a" ; obj.value = "E8C"; obj.id = "0x0000001b" ; obj.value = "SCCT"; obj.id = "0x00000031" ; obj.value = "CHOOSE_XINAN";
硬认无误上传配置
tftp -g -r hw_boardinfo 192.168.1.2 tftp -g -r hw_boardinfo.bak 192.168.1.2 exit reset
注:配置vlan loid 过程就略过 想全网口都支持IPTV组播以下操作
K662c只需修改hw_boardinfo hw_boardinfo.bak
补全略过照上面操作
cd /mnt/jffs2 tftp -p -r hw_boardinfo 192.168.1.2 tftp -p -r hw_boardinfo.bak 192.168.1.2
K662c没有加密就直接打开
注意版本区别:V300R019,V500R019 ,V500R020开始多了一行59代码 切记:不可以改双模代码或者通过命令改光模式,会直接变砖 只可以用于K662c
AP改FTTR代码
obj.id = "0x00000001" ; obj.value = "1"; #GPON连接1 网线连接3 obj.id = "0x0000001b" ; obj.value = "FTTREDGE"; #FTTR代码只有AP模式,可以网线、光纤组网、无光猫功能 obj.id = "0x00000035" ; obj.value = ""; #清空内容 obj.id = "0x00000039" ; obj.value = "0x00304008"; #自动检测0x00304008 obj.id = "0x0000003c" ; obj.value = "0x00102001"; #光纤或光猫0x00102001 网线0x00000004 obj.id = "0x00000042" ; obj.value = "2"; #AP设定为MESH obj.id = "0x00000061" ; obj.value = "1"; customize.txt文件中改为COMMON FTTREDGE #保存
嫌麻烦你也可以升固件一样能达到光组网效果:点击访问
组网方式:光猫Internet设置桥接模式Lan4接Ros拨号-软路由Lan回线进光猫Lan3-光猫下联光口+分光器接K662c-DHCP服务让软路由工作
下列为光模式代码(命令下载hw_boardinfo、hw_boardinfo.bak文件后上传替换)
注意版本区别:V300R016,V300R017,V300R018
修改hw_boardinfo和hw_boardinfo.bak文件:GPON B+
obj.id = "0x00000001" ; obj.value = "1"; obj.id = "0x0000001d" ; obj.value = "1";
修改hw_boardinfo和hw_boardinfo.bak文件:GPON C+
obj.id = "0x00000001" ; obj.value = "1"; obj.id = "0x0000001d" ; obj.value = "2";
修改hw_boardinfo和hw_boardinfo.bak文件:EPON
obj.id = "0x00000001" ; obj.value = "2"; obj.id = "0x0000001d" ; obj.value = "1";
修改hw_boardinfo和hw_boardinfo.bak文件:10G XG-PON
obj.id = "0x00000001" ; obj.value = "5"; obj.id = "0x0000001d" ; obj.value = "5";
修改hw_boardinfo和hw_boardinfo.bak文件:10G Epon XG-PON
obj.id = "0x00000001" ; obj.value = "6"; obj.id = "0x0000001d" ; obj.value = "3";
修改hw_boardinfo和hw_boardinfo.bak文件:10G Epon XG-PON (上下行对等)
obj.id = "0x00000001" ; obj.value = "7"; obj.id = "0x0000001d" ; obj.value = "5";
这里重点提示:下方代码为 XGS光模块 专用
修改hw_boardinfo和hw_boardinfo.bak文件:10G XGS-PON (上下行对等)
obj.id = "0x00000001" ; obj.value = "10"; obj.id = "0x0000001d" ; obj.value = "7";
““““““““““““““““““““““““““““““““““““““““`
注意版本区别:V300R019,V500R019开始多了一行代码
修改hw_boardinfo和hw_boardinfo.bak文件:GPON B+
obj.id = "0x00000001" ; obj.value = "1"; obj.id = "0x0000001d" ; obj.value = "1"; obj.id = "0x00000059" ; obj.value = "1";
修改hw_boardinfo和hw_boardinfo.bak文件:GPON C+
obj.id = "0x00000001" ; obj.value = "1"; obj.id = "0x0000001d" ; obj.value = "2"; obj.id = "0x00000059" ; obj.value = "1";
修改hw_boardinfo和hw_boardinfo.bak文件:EPON
obj.id = "0x00000001" ; obj.value = "2"; obj.id = "0x0000001d" ; obj.value = "1"; obj.id = "0x00000059" ; obj.value = "2";
修改hw_boardinfo和hw_boardinfo.bak文件:10G XG-PON
obj.id = "0x00000001" ; obj.value = "5"; obj.id = "0x0000001d" ; obj.value = "5"; obj.id = "0x00000059" ; obj.value = "5";
修改hw_boardinfo和hw_boardinfo.bak文件:10G Epon XG-PON
obj.id = "0x00000001" ; obj.value = "6"; obj.id = "0x0000001d" ; obj.value = "3"; obj.id = "0x00000059" ; obj.value = "6";
修改hw_boardinfo和hw_boardinfo.bak文件:10G Epon XG-PON (上下行对等)
obj.id = "0x00000001" ; obj.value = "7"; obj.id = "0x0000001d" ; obj.value = "5"; obj.id = "0x00000059" ; obj.value = "7";
这里重点提示:下方代码为 XGS光模块 专用
修改hw_boardinfo和hw_boardinfo.bak文件:10G XGS-PON (上下行对等)
obj.id = "0x00000001" ; obj.value = "10"; obj.id = "0x0000001d" ; obj.value = "7"; obj.id = "0x00000059" ; obj.value = "10";
教程来源参考:宽带技术网
常见问题FAQ
- 免费下载或者VIP会员专享资源能否直接商用?